The very day Ela had felt the first wave of her transition she had blocked it.

The problem is Ela, the more you keep resisting, the more painful it becomes and slowly you will no longer be able to block the transition.

Aditya had reminded her several times in the last few days. He also advised her to try and understand the core of her energy and stop resisting. It was best if she let the transition happen to her in the natural process.

Very carefully he had explained that the bond she had built with Mini and Oishi would also help her go through the transition but if she kept blocking the results would be severe.

Ela feared exactly those consequences, the result of the transition, although she couldn't bring herself up to tell Aditya why she was frightened and also about that awful thing preying on her.

What if Aditya didn't believe? Of course, Aditya knew about such things that were beyond common knowledge more than anybody else, still, Ela was not confident enough to confide in him. A huge possibility was that he might not see that thing which only Ela and Shomak saw. And now after Mini's transition, she had started to see it too.

The closer they moved towards the next amāvásyā, Ela's fear banged on her chest rapidly. At least Shomak was there to help her otherwise it was hard to explain what she actually suffered.

"Ja-yu..."

A hushed sound came floating from behind her. It was like a whisper, faint and delicate that brushed over her skin leaving behind a touch of cold, uncomfortable and lingering sensation.

She stopped chopping the onions and turned around.

The others were all upstairs helping Oishi to crack a telepathic challenge that would get her control back, which left Ela alone on the ground floor yet she was very sure she had heard someone calling. 

She could hear the whispering voice. 

Very low, almost inaudible but she could still follow the trail. It came from the main hall. 

Ela gulped.

Holding her breath she tiptoed out of the kitchen walking slowly towards the main hall. 

With a loud thud, a glass fell from the kitchen shelf. Ela gasped and rushed back to the kitchen but she had put one step on the threshold when the lights went off and she could swear she had heard a loud clap.

Ela panted, trying to hit hard on her memory to recall and be sure she was hearing it right. 

And another clap from her left.

"Ah!" She turned.

Another from her right.

She again turned, panicked, as her breathing increased.

And another from behind. She spun and jumped back with a suppressed shriek.

"Jayuuuu!!" 

Half broken blackened teeth flashed at her. Bhadran was grinning flipping his head from one side to another.

"Ah!" scared, shocked and startled Ela took hurried steps back. She kept walking into the kitchen and whimpered. "Sho-shomak," she stuttered unable to call out loudly. Her vision started to blur with hot tears rolling down her eyes.

It had taken her six bloody years to forget her first encounter with Bhadran. The dreadful night had instilled a permanent terror in her. The more Bradran grinned producing a screeching sound, the more Ela choked.

She couldn't even think of one movement to attack.

Thunder rumbled with a deep line of lightning momentarily flashing over Bhadran's grinning face with his bloodshot eyes boring into Ela.

"Shomak, Shomak," Ela pleaded but it wasn't loud enough.

Ela supported herself on the kitchen table slowly moving back as Bhadran kept striding towards her. Her hand dragged along the edges of the table and suddenly missed dropping a large knife on her feet that made a deep cut beside her ankle.

"Ah!" She cried falling over the grocery boxes.

Bhadran's parted mouth closed abruptly. His eyes were fixed on the blood that oozed out of her cut. 

He leapt kneeling in front of Ela in one swift move and yanked her feet pulling her towards him.

"Ah!" Ela cried. 

With a deep-throated laugh he kept looking at Ela's wound. His tongue hung out of his mouth and saliva dripped from it falling on Ela's skin. Ela struggled to get out of his grip as he lowered his head and licked the blood off her feet.

"You filthy dirt," Bhadran's dreadlocks were grabbed from the back and he was yanked away from Ela. 

"Get out, I'll take care of her!" 

Ela stared in utter shock at Chandra who stood gritting her teeth at Bhadran. The Kaanthali slave, who suddenly seemed to have recoiled, bent down shying away.

"Out!" Chandra shouted at him and he immediately jumped up on the sink and crawled out of the kitchen window.

"Chan-Chandra?" Ela frowned.

"Awe! The mighty Jayu has fallen?" Chandra mocked.

Ela couldn't recognise her best friend. The woman standing before her was wearing a tight-fitted long dress over a torn-fitted pant, her breasts half out of the tight attire and there was an unknown loathing with which she stared at Ela. 

Her eyes were tilted upwards like that of a cat and she wore shimmering kohl stretched to the sides of her hairline.

"No matter how much you try Ela, you can never be like Chaarvi, and I made sure of that!" She said blowing a handful of greenish dust over Ela's face.

Chandra threw her head back laughing while a sharp pain shot up from Ela's stomach. It was the same wave that threatened to break her every bone.

Ela twisted from side to side as she felt a gush of blood coming out of her. The pretty blue saree she was wearing now smeared in blood down from her waist.

She scratched her nails on the wooden cabinets trying to fight the excruciating constant contractions hitting on her abdomen.

Then she heard it. 

The cry, the horrific scream that echoed. 

Any moment she would feel her energy being drained and her flesh ripping. 

"Shomak," she breathed but he was far away and Ela's broken call didn't reach him.

The only option she was able to choose was to send a deep plea to Oishi through her mind, "Help me!" she cried before her eyes rolled back and she fainted.





Shomak and Aditya snapped their eyes towards the door.

"What was that?" Aditya questioned.

"That was – " Shomak had heard it before which could only mean that thing was about to torture Ela again.

"Ela di" Oishi gasped snapping her eyes open from the concentration exercise Aditya was teaching. 

"She is under attack!" Oishi jumped down from the bed and rushed out of the room.

"That scream – Ela!" Shomak ran after Oishi and Aditya followed behind him.

As soon as they came downstairs they saw Krith rushing in through the front door. "What's happening?"

"There!" Oishi pointed towards the kitchen. Shomak dashed past them, running into the kitchen and froze.

That same figure was bending over Ela and ripping off her flesh. 

Beside him Aditya and Krith came to a halt, their eyes widened seeing that figure. 

Aditya suddenly took out a small jar of what looked like melted gold and threw it on the figure. With a croaked loud screech it suddenly disappeared.

They hadn't noticed but Chandra was hiding behind a long cabinet. Before they could see her, she leapt and quickly ran out from the kitchen back door.

Although it startled Shomak and Ragnik Chandra's quick glimpse shocked Aditya and Krith the most.

"Chandra?" Aditya gasped watching her sly figure fleeing and suddenly Krith tried to run after her.

"No!" Aditya held Krith back warning him not to go out in the open. "Ela needs our help first," Aditya points at Ela's sweating body lying on the ground unconscious as Shomak kept sprinkling water on her face to wake her up.

She had severely bled, her clothes were smeared in blood and heavy wounds and bite marks were all over her neck, chest, hands and waist.

After a second as her eyes fluttered open Shomak scooped her up gently and went to her room.

"What happened to her? Shomak, what did you hear?" Aditya asked.

"The same thing. I heard a scream then when I followed, a strange being was eating her flesh," bile rose to Shomak's throat replaying the scene in his mind while describing it to Aditya.

"What scream? What figure?" Nishi asked. She was standing beside the staircase with Vaidehi and Geeta. "What do you mean by the same thing?"

"What are you talking about?" Ragnik questioned Shomak.

"And what did you throw on Ela di?" Oishi asked her brother.

"I saw that too! I can see what they can, I can hear what they can!" Aditya's brows knitted in deep thought. "Onkhs can understand their language that's why we could hear them scream, although not simply since it is required to be learnt, but how is it – " he choked as he spotted the weird miniature showpiece on Ela's table.

"What the - " He quickly picked it up and smashed it on the ground with all his strength. Panting Aditya stared at the broken pieces in horror, "How-how did - how did this come here?" Aditya stuttered.

Witnessing his strange panicked behavior Nishi held his arm, "Aditya, what's wrong?"

"First Chandra and now the miniature of Onkhquerik, how were you surviving in this house?" He sat down on an armchair in defeat. Holding his head between his hands he cursed, "That's why Mini's Granthim happened so suddenly without any signs and that's why Oishi was losing control over her powers! How the fuck didn't I see it before!" He muttered to himself.

"Aditya, you are scaring me, what happened? Why has Ela di turned pale?" Mini asked sitting beside Ela and rubbing her hand.

"Vaidehi, can you please ask Krith to get the raw dhatura seeds for Ela. She needs to consume it now," Aditya quickly said. Vaidehi nodded going out of the room and then returning within seconds followed by Krith who was searching for exactly what Aditya had asked for and brought it to him.

"You knew?" Aditya glared at Krith.

Krith shut his eyes in defence, "No. I saw her today. Though I did suspect after the protection shield I had placed within the five kilometres of this house was lifted off."

"But that – "

"Never," Krith shook his head guessing the question Aditya was about to ask, "I couldn't enter the house so identifying the presence of that creature wasn't possible for me."

"What is going on? Whom are you talking about?" Ragnik asked glancing between Aditya and Krith.

"Chandra. Why was she here?" Aditya questioned.

"She is Ela di's best friend and Shomak's ex-girlfriend," Oishi informed.

Another shock appeared over Aditya's face. Then shaking his head he gritted his teeth, "Well played Chandra, well played. And I am assuming she gave you this Onkhquerik?"

Oishi nodded.

"She had been friends with Ela di for ages and Oishi's teacher yet you didn't see her before?" Krith asked, blaming himself as well for not noticing her before.

"She was Oishi's teacher in the school in Kolkata. Here she was a visiting faculty and recently got appointed and somehow she was never present around him," Mini said still unsure as to why Chandra's sudden presence had any connection with their newfound problems.

"This also explains, why that dreamcatcher Oishi gifted me vanished from the school locker I had securely kept. It was definitely Chandra who stole the dreamcatcher from my locker."

"Did you know Oishi had accidentally bled while making the object?" Krith questioned. "It was used against her for a vashikaran attempt."

Aditya gritted his teeth saying, "I had suspected but before I could inspect properly the dreamcatcher had gone missing."

"Since it wasn't her hair, the attempt had failed," Krith added noticing Mini's face suddenly turning pale.

"She planned this very carefully," Aditya's hand rolled into a fist.

"What plan?" Shomak shouted getting impatient to hear the abstract exchange between Krith and Aditya.

"Everything; Oishi's vashikaran attempt was simply a distraction. Her plan was something larger. She used the Onkhquerik miniature under the presence of an Onkh to activate the gateway for the pishach," Aditya stated.

"The what?" Shomak and Ragnik shouted in utter shock.

"There's a pishach in this house?" Vaidehi slumped down on the bed with her eyes staring widely at Aditya.

"No! That-that's impossible!" Shomak gulped, "Ela would have known! She-she was sure that it-it isn't a demon!"

"Ela di grew up away from the elemental tribes. Hence recognizing that pishach wouldn't be easy for her," Krith explained, his eyes fixed on Ela's unconscious body lying on the bed.

"That pishach was pulled out through the dead ritual and hence could only prey when connected to an Onkh. Shomak's presence activated the pathway for it to reach Ela, this miniature of Onkhquerik simply acted as the path," Aditya explained. 

"What the fuck do you mean?" Shomak took a deep breath and asked. 

"Pishach and Onkhs are connected through the third eye. Our presence makes it easier for them to travel. That's what has happened," Aditya's eyes snapped towards Shomak and he asked, "When did she say she first saw that thing?"

Shomak gulped as realization hit him, "when I came to visit her."

Aditya muttered a few curses closing his eyes then turned towards Vaidehi.

"Vaidehi?" Aditya called but she was still in a trance. "Vaidehi!" Aditya's voice fell in a sharp authoritative tone that jerked her out of that state. "Ela needs to wake up! Fast!"

Vaidehi nodded and requested everyone to leave the room as Mini and Malini sprinted downstairs to gather the required ingredients.

"But I don't exactly know how to-how to...treat a paishachic wound," Vaidehi bit her lips as a deep frown formed over her face.

"I'll help," Krith looked around searching for Ela's toolbox that she carried to the perfumery. He found it beside her dressing table and took out the needles, scissors and threads.

"That-that voice...that scream?" Shomak shuddered.

"Yes, Shomak, I can hear that too. But the Paiśācī language, where did you learn it?" Aditya's words pierced his conscience with a violent bolt and he started to blame himself for Ela's condition. Whatever Aditya asked went over his head. 

He couldn't steady himself. His arrival at her home had made it worse. It was because of him that the Pishach found its path and attacked Ela.

"I opened its path directly to Ela!" he horrifyingly stated.

"It is not you Shomak. Chandra planned it very carefully. I could have triggered it as well but I was never in contact with the miniature Onkhquerik. She knew I would have destroyed it. She made it very carefully only to be activated by your touch," Aditya explained. "Don't blame yourself, a mere mortal can never anticipate a vishkanya's steps!" 

"Vishkanya?! Chandra di is a vishkanya?" Mini's shock was coming in ripples. 

"Ela..." Shomak looked devastated. He constantly kept going near Ela despite Krith and Vaidehi's repeated warnings. 

"That's it! You need to leave this room!" Vaideh shouted. 

It took Ragnik and Nishi great effort trying to convince Shomak and when he wasn't listening they had to drag him out of the room. 

"Ela! Ela!" he kept calling. 

Before they dragged him out, Shomak saw Krith pulling out a sparkling thread and tying it with a sharp long needle.

"Calm down! Shomak!" Nishi scolded. "You cannot help her right now. So please don't interrupt them."

"But Nishi – "

The doorbell rang as they gathered around the main hall. 

"I'll get that," Oishi said coming down the stairs. She went to open the door leaving behind the three arguing. 

There were too many things processing inside Shomak's head at once. From Chandra's reality to his connection with what Aditya called an Onkhquerik, the recent past seemed to play in a blur in his head. But all he could think of was Ela's unconscious state as she lay vulnerable upstairs. 

He was worried for Ela yes but more than that he had a terrible feeling about Tokkho Raj's claws gradually moving near them.
